Перейти до основного контенту

Як правильно налаштувати SSD диск для Linux: докладний посібник

9 хв читання
1974 переглядів

SSD диски є одним з найпопулярніших і ефективних способів прискорення роботи комп'ютера під управлінням Linux. Вони мають високу швидкість читання і запису даних, що робить їх ідеальним вибором для тих, хто прагне до швидкої і плавної роботи своєї операційної системи. Однак, щоб домогтися максимальної продуктивності SSD диска, необхідно правильно налаштувати його для Linux.

Першим кроком при налаштуванні SSD диска для Linux є вибір правильної файлової системи. Рекомендується використовувати файлову систему ext4, так як вона забезпечує надійність і швидкодію. Для цього необхідно спочатку відформатувати SSD диск під ext4, використовуючи команду mkfs.ext4.

Другим важливим кроком є включення підтримки TRIM. TRIM є функцією, яка дозволяє операційній системі повідомляти SSD диску, які блоки даних на диску більше не використовуються і можуть бути очищені. Для включення підтримки TRIM на Linux, необхідно додати опцію discard в файл / etc / fstab для відповідного розділу SSD диска. Наприклад: UUID=xxxxxxxx-xxxx-xxxx-xxxx-xxxxxxxxxxxx / ext4 discard,errors=remount-ro 0 1.

Крім того, рекомендується відключити журналювання для SSD диска. Журналювання є функцією, яка записує всі зміни у файловій системі в журнал, щоб забезпечити цілісність даних. Однак, на SSD диску, де дані записуються швидше, журналювання може викликати зайве навантаження на диск і знизити його продуктивність. Для відключення журналирования необхідно використовувати опцію nodelalloc при монтуванні SSD диска.

Визначення мети використання SSD диска в Linux

Перш ніж почати настройку SSD диска в Linux, необхідно визначити цілі його використання. Залежно від потреб і завдань, які ви плануєте вирішувати за допомогою SSD, можна буде вибрати відповідні налаштування і оптимізації.

SSD диски відрізняються високою швидкістю читання і запису даних, що робить їх ідеальним вибором для таких цілей, як:

  • Прискорення завантаження операційної системи і запуску програм
  • Поліпшення продуктивності при роботі з великими обсягами даних
  • Підвищення чуйності системи при багатозадачності і многопоточной роботі
  • Створення та використання віртуальних машин
  • Зберігання та обробка відео та графічних файлів

Вибравши свою мету використання SSD диска, ви зможете більш точно налаштувати систему і отримати максимальну віддачу від цього швидкого накопичувача.

Підготовка SSD диска перед установкою Linux

SSD диск (Solid-State Drive) надає високу швидкість читання і запису даних, що робить його відмінним вибором для установки Linux. Однак, для оптимальної роботи диска і досягнення максимальної продуктивності, рекомендується виконати кілька кроків підготовки перед установкою операційної системи.

1. Перевірка стану диска. Перед установкою Linux на SSD диск рекомендується перевірити його стан за допомогою спеціальних інструментів, таких як SMART. SMART (Self-Monitoring, Analysis and Reporting Technology) дозволяє моніторити і аналізувати різні параметри роботи диска, такі як температура, кількість помилок читання/запису і т. д. Якщо диск має які-небудь проблеми, то перед установкою Linux краще замінити його на новий.

2. Оновлення прошивки диска. Виробники SSD дисків регулярно випускають оновлення прошивки, які можуть поліпшити роботу диска, виправити помилки і збільшити продуктивність. Перед установкою Linux рекомендується перевірити доступні оновлення прошивки на сайті виробника диска і встановити їх, якщо вони є.

3. Очищення диска. До установки Linux рекомендується повністю очистити SSD диск від попередніх даних. Для цього можна використовувати спеціальні утиліти, такі як GParted або fdisk, щоб видалити всі розділи на диску і створити нові. Очищений диск буде працювати більш ефективно і забезпечить кращу продуктивність.

4. Вибір файлової системи. При установці Linux на SSD диск важливо правильно вибрати файлову систему. Рекомендується використовувати файлову систему ext4, яка забезпечує хорошу продуктивність і надійність для SSD дисків. Крім того, можна відключити деякі функції, такі як журналювання, щоб зменшити кількість операцій запису на диск і продовжити його термін служби.

5. Оптимізація налаштувань диска. Після установки Linux на SSD диск рекомендується виконати деякі оптимізації налаштувань, щоб досягти максимальної продуктивності. Наприклад, можна відключити функцію автоматичної дефрагментації, так як SSD диски не вимагають дефрагментації. Також можна відключити запис тимчасових файлів на SSD диск і використовувати для цього оперативну пам'ять.

Правильна підготовка SSD диска перед установкою Linux дозволить досягти оптимальної продуктивності і довгого життя диска. Переконайтеся, що дотримуєтеся зазначених вище кроків, щоб отримати максимальну віддачу від свого SSD диска.

Вибір найбільш підходящої файлової системи для SSD диска

При виборі файлової системи для SSD диска важливо врахувати особливості даного типу накопичувачів і завдань, які потрібно вирішити.

Файлова система EXT4 - це одна з найбільш популярних і поширених для Linux. Вона пропонує хорошу продуктивність і стабільність. EXT4 добре працює на SSD дисках, проте не використовує всі можливості, які пропонують сучасні SSD накопичувачі. Для підвищення продуктивності SSD дисків можуть бути використані такі функції, як TRIM і команда fstrim.

Файлова система Btrfs - це відносно нова файлова система, яка є комбінацією файлової системи та системи управління обсягом. Вона володіє гнучкістю і можливістю роботи з томами різних розмірів. Btrfs підтримує TRIM і дозволяє використовувати функції стиснення даних, що може збільшити швидкість читання і запису на SSD дисках.

Файлова система ZFS - являє собою сучасну і потужну файлову систему, розроблену спеціально для SSD накопичувачів. Вона забезпечує високу швидкість читання і запису, захист даних і зручне управління сховищем. Однак, використання ZFS вимагає додаткової настройки і може бути складним для новачків.

При виборі файлової системи для SSD диска рекомендується звернути увагу на пропонований набір функцій, продуктивність і зручність використання.

Установка Linux на SSD диск

1. Вибір правильної версії Linux:

Перед установкою Linux на SSD, переконайтеся, що обрана вами Версія операційної системи підтримує SSD диски і має необхідні драйвери. Зазвичай більшість сучасних дистрибутивів Linux підтримують SSD нативно, але найкраще перевірити цю інформацію на сайті розробників.

2. Підготовка SSD диска:

Перед установкою Linux необхідно правильно підготувати SSD диск. Це включає форматування диска за допомогою файлової системи, що підтримує TRIM команди (наприклад, ext4) і відключення функції "Запис на диск" (write caching).

3. Перевірка наявності оновлень:

Перед установкою Linux на SSD, переконайтеся, що ви використовуєте останню версію дистрибутива і оновили всі драйвери і Пакети програмного забезпечення. Це допоможе покращити сумісність SSD та виправити можливі помилки.

4. Оптимізація системи:

Після установки Linux на SSD диск, здійсните деякі настройки для оптимізації системи. Це включає в себе настройку TRIM команд (включення і настройка cron-завдання), відключення непотрібних служб і програм автозапуску, а також установку і настройку swap-розділу на іншому пристрої (якщо потрібно).

5. Перевірка продуктивності:

Після завершення всіх налаштувань і оптимізацій, рекомендується перевірити продуктивність SSD диска. Використовуйте відповідні програми для вимірювання швидкості читання / запису, а також перевірте роботу TRIM команд. Якщо були виявлені проблеми, поверніться до попередніх кроків і уточніть Налаштування.

Дотримуючись цього посібника, ви зможете успішно встановити Linux на SSD диск і оптимізувати систему для досягнення максимальної продуктивності. Важливо пам'ятати, що Налаштування SSD диска може відрізнятися в залежності від вашого конкретного дистрибутива Linux і моделі SSD.

Конфігурація системи для оптимальної роботи SSD диска

Для того щоб забезпечити оптимальну роботу SSD диска на Linux, необхідно провести кілька налаштувань і оптимізацій в системі. У цьому розділі представлені основні кроки, які слід виконати для досягнення максимальної продуктивності і довговічності SSD диска.

1. Встановлення та налаштування TRIM:

    Встановіть пакет util-linux, який містить утиліту fstrim :
sudo apt install util-linux
sudo crontab -e
@weekly fstrim -v /

2. Відключення журналу файлової системи:

    Відредагуйте файл параметрів файлової системи, який зазвичай знаходиться в /etc / fstab :
sudo nano /etc/fstab
UUID=SSD_UUID /mnt/ssd ext4 noatime,errors=remount-ro 0 1
sudo reboot

3. Відключення запису тимчасових файлів:

    Створіть файл ssd.conf в директорії / etc / tmpfiles.d/, яка містить правила створення та очищення тимчасових файлів:
sudo nano /etc/tmpfiles.d/ssd.conf
D! /tmp 1777 root root 0
sudo reboot

4. Відключення дефрагментації:

    Переконайтеся, що TRIM включений і працює на вашому SSD диску:
sudo systemctl status fstrim.timer
sudo systemctl start fstrim.timer
sudo nano /etc/defconfig/config
CONFIG_FS_ENCRYPTION=y
sudo reboot

Виконавши всі зазначені вище кроки, ви зможете налаштувати свою систему Linux для оптимальної роботи з SSD диском. Пам'ятайте, що правильна конфігурація та оптимізація не тільки покращать продуктивність та довговічність вашого диска, але й допоможуть зменшити ризик втрати даних та збільшити його термін служби.

Вам також може сподобатися

Як зібрати ялинку від білки: кращі поради та інструкції

Зимові свята-це час, коли багато хто з нас радіють святковій атмосфері і прикрашають свої будинки. Чудова ялинка-одне з найголовніших і.

Домашні сухарі з батона: простий і смачний рецепт

Часи змінюються, але нарешті ти можеш приготувати свої сухарі вдома! Адже смачніше, ніж домашні сухарі, ще не придумали. Цей рецепт допоможе вам.

Як зробити Minecraft в Roblox Studio

Roblox і Minecraft - дві найпопулярніші платформи для створення та гри у віртуальних світах. Але що, якщо ви мрієте про об'єднання цих двох.

Вартість щомісячного обслуговування карти світ

Карта світ-це платіжна система, яка надає своїм клієнтам можливість швидко і зручно здійснювати різні фінансові операції. В.

  • Зворотний зв'язок
  • Угода користувача
  • Політика конфіденційності